"My Way" is one of Frank Sinatra's most iconic songs, and it has an interesting history and several notable facts associated with it:
Origin: "My Way" was written by Paul Anka in 1967 and originally composed with French lyrics titled "Comme d'habitude" (As Usual) by Claude François. Anka rewrote the lyrics in English, and Frank Sinatra recorded it in 1968.
Signature Song: "My Way" became Sinatra's signature song, and it's often considered his anthem. He performed it countless times throughout his career.
